Welcome to one of the nation's best-loved seaside resorts, and to Premier Inn Hotel Scarborough, one of Scarborough's best-situated hotels. We're right in the centre of the town, ideally placed for you to enjoy your stay in this iconic destination. Stroll along Scarborough's majestic beach, then walk up to the castle and enjoy the views. See your favourite band at the Open Air Theatre or see your way to some retail therapy at Brunswick shopping centre. Take the funicular train to and from the beach, then take five back at the hotel, with our onsite Brewers Fayre a spacious room and a relaxing bed awaiting you.Show More

First the positives. The room was very clean, comfortable and bathroom was obviously recently refurbished. Breakfast was excellent and good value, but more on that later. Now the not so good, or could do better! The check in policy is ludicrous, I understand they need to have a designated check in time, but whilst waiting (40 minutes) I overheard the staff clearly stating that all rooms were ready for guests, but as people were entering the reception they were informed that check was not possible until 3pm and they had to wait or pay £10.00 for an early check in! The result was a packed reception and when they did commence check in, due to a “new system “ it was painfully slow! Very poor customer service. The breakfast was good value, but the attitude of the cashier guy was poor at best, probably rude if to be defined. On approaching him I was asked “ breakfast for two “ to which I replied “ no there’s only one” to which he snapped “ well I’m not to know that!” Not expected and yes rude!

Very mixed experience. The first thing is that this review is more about Premier Inn as a brand and how it has deteriorated, rather than the staff (with the exception of one). Location is handy and near to Cliff tram and south bay attractions. Scarborough is extremely run down and lacks investment beyond the beach front and whilst the people are wonderfully friendly, the place is clearly struggling economically. Check in good, friendly and efficient and all reception staff were lovely. Premier Plus Room had a dirty hospitality tray with tea and coffee ring stains. I used a damp tissue on it and it was brown. Brought it to the attention of reception and it was dealt with and cleaned the following morning. There were stains on the bathroom floor, very small window could not be opened (secured by PI) so felt pokey and a net curtain was inside the double glazing so we could not move it to see out. Glass shade on bathroom light very dusty. Beds are too small for the standard of room. Room is spacious though and bed was comfortable. Pillows hard and flat. Things have changed with this chain of hotels. You now have to request that your room is cleaned (if you want it to be, and are staying for several nights). You have to request each item of this service ie: we wanted dry towels and as there is now no heated towel rail provided in rooms you end up with cold, maybe damp towels if you have a shower in the morning and then want one in the evening after a day out. Everything has to be asked for at reception before midday, loo rolls, more tea….anything and really a basic service of the rooms each day should be an expectation. There is no cleaning of rooms unless you do this, so every day we asked for towels and hospitality tray etc to be refreshed. If we could have dried the towels thoroughly we would have reused them. The cleaner ignored the do not disturb sign. We had just come back to the room after breakfast to gather a few things and at 10.30 there was a knock. When I said we’d be 5 minutes she pulled a face and marched off. Clearly we were an inconvenience. Very, very long walk to breakfast which may be troublesome if you have mobility issues. Breakfast not a great experience. Food luke warm. Quality of ingredients has deteriorated, items not replaced and stocked. Not enough staff. We used to love staying in Premier Inns when travelling but the last few experiences have put us off. Cost cutting has been taken to ridiculous lengths and the brand is suffering because of it.

This hotel is clean and well maintained. The hotel reception staff and general staff are always happy to help and chat. The Premier Rooms are very clean and comfortable, especially the beds and pillows. The rainfall shower is fantastic. Tea and coffee making facilities are on hand plus a pod machine for coffee. Ironing board and iron are available in the rooms with various main lights and mood lights available. All in all, the premier rooms are well kitted out.
